Minutes — Management Meeting, Kervane Holdings

Attendees: Managing Director, Finance Director, three regional leads.

The committee reviewed the proposed sale of the Driftmoor Logistics unit. Due diligence by the prospective buyer is substantially complete; two warranty points remain under negotiation. Staff consultation obligations were confirmed as met. Branch managers will receive communication packs before any announcement. No questions may be answered locally until then. The strategic rationale is recorded below.

board note of kageg-fahof: Julathax Works plans to lower the Istius list price by 49 percent in March.

**Capacity note: Brindlebay reconnect storm**

Heads up — the websocket reconnect bug in Brindlebay's gateway causes clients to hammer us in sync after a node drop, roughly tripling connection churn. We've padded capacity on the edge pool until the fix ships. If you're paged, check reconnect backoff first. The knobs currently deployed are these.

tuning table, hahag-kagup:
QUOTAS = {
    "briix": 567,
    "tamael": 441,
    "gordor": 613,
}

As part of your onboarding at Quillmore & Vance, please note an ongoing issue with the fourth-floor roof-terrace door at Alderton House: the latch mechanism jams intermittently, particularly after rain. Team assistants escorting guests to the terrace should test the door before anyone steps outside and never rely on it closing unaided. A repair by Trelawny Mechanical is scheduled, but until then the door must be secured manually each evening. If the latch jams during the day, release it via the keypad using the code below.

staff pass of baweg-bawep = bdg-AIU-1

Ticket FLG-2291: Signature verification failing on Switchgrove rollout payloads since the 14.2 cut. Rollout daemon rejects all flag bundles with a bad-signature error; canary and prod both affected. Root cause: the bundle signer was rotated but the verifier ring on the edge nodes still holds the retired public half. Flags are frozen until resolved. Need security sign-off to push the replacement to the verifier ring. For review, the signer currently in use on the build host is reproduced below.

rollout seal: bky6_63q7Qj